|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| ENUM CONSTANTS | FIELD | METHOD | DETAIL: ENUM CONSTANTS | FIELD | METHOD |
java.lang.Object java.lang.Enum<Response.Status.Family> javax.ws.rs.core.Response.Status.Family
public static enum Response.Status.Family
An enumeration representing the class of status code. Family is used here since class is overloaded in Java.
Enum Constant Summary | |
---|---|
CLIENT_ERROR
4xx HTTP status codes. |
|
INFORMATIONAL
1xx HTTP status codes. |
|
OTHER
Other, unrecognized HTTP status codes. |
|
REDIRECTION
3xx HTTP status codes. |
|
SERVER_ERROR
5xx HTTP status codes. |
|
SUCCESSFUL
2xx HTTP status codes. |
Method Summary | |
---|---|
static Response.Status.Family |
familyOf(int statusCode)
Get the response status family for the status code. |
static Response.Status.Family |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. |
static Response.Status.Family[] |
values()
Returns an array containing the constants of this enum type, in the order they are declared. |
Methods inherited from class java.lang.Enum |
---|
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f |
Methods inherited from class java.lang.Object |
---|
getClass, notify, notifyAll, wait, wait, wait |
Enum Constant Detail |
---|
public static final Response.Status.Family INFORMATIONAL
1xx
HTTP status codes.
public static final Response.Status.Family SUCCESSFUL
2xx
HTTP status codes.
public static final Response.Status.Family REDIRECTION
3xx
HTTP status codes.
public static final Response.Status.Family CLIENT_ERROR
4xx
HTTP status codes.
public static final Response.Status.Family SERVER_ERROR
5xx
HTTP status codes.
public static final Response.Status.Family OTHER
Method Detail |
---|
public static Response.Status.Family[] values()
for (Response.Status.Family c : Response.Status.Family.values()) System.out.println(c);
public static Response.Status.Family val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.
java.lang.IllegalArgumentException
- if this enum type has no constant
with the specified name
java.lang.NullPointerException
- if the argument is nullpublic static Response.Status.Family familyOf(int statusCode)
statusCode
- response status code to get the family for.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| ENUM CONSTANTS | FIELD | METHOD | DETAIL: ENUM CONSTANTS | FIELD | METHOD |